A wave of excitement surrounds Minimax as new insights reveal its capability to generate fight scenes at seedance levels, stirring vast conversations among people online. Recent comments highlight a mix of praise and skepticism, questioning how its graphics compare to other tools in the market.

High Expectations for AI Tech

Minimax employs motion-based LoRAs, producing dynamic action sequences. Many have confirmed its potential, with some stating fight scenes generated by Minimax are impressive, yet still fall short compared to other prominent technologies.

User Feedback: A Mixed Bag

The online feedback is diverse:

  • Praise for Complexity: "Itโ€™s pretty good for Minimax but not near Seedance," claimed a user, stressing the need for improvements. Many believe it nears professional standards when paired with other technologies, like BUNNY's motion LoRa.

  • Concerns Over Realism: Several people shared frustration regarding animation realism, particularly for face and hand movements. One user bluntly stated, โ€œNot bad. If they can fix the morphing faces and hands, then it would be fantastic.โ€

  • Skepticism Remains: A comment simply asked, "Bold claim, and nope," reflecting doubts about Minimax's claims.

"AFAIK, just about all AI generated video on YouTube involving fights are done with Seedance," was another userโ€™s observation, signaling the widespread use of existing technology for action sequences.

Technology in Transition

Three crucial themes emerged from discussions:

  • Comparison with Other Tools: Users frequently compared Minimax to seedance and Wan 3.0, hinting at limitations.

  • Realism Challenges: Animation realism remains a sticking point. Users eager for advancements have suggested creative fixes, such as using green screens for actual footage integration.

  • Curiosity About Seedance: Comments inquired about seedance videos, with many sharing links or experiences from forums, amplifying interest in this comparative technology.
